WebApr 12, 2024 · Eastern Screech Owls lay three to five eggs in March or April. The eggs hatch about four weeks after they are brooded by the female. It takes Easter Screech owlets eight to ten weeks after hatching to leave their nest. Look for screech owls in woodlands near … Stay Overnight in the Heart of Ohio’s National Park. Please check the park’s homepage or email the … WebYoung owls fledge from their nests before they are capable of sustained flight. They follow their parents by hopping from branch to branch and flying short distances. Sometimes these youngsters find their way to the ground. Here their parents usually will not feed them, though they always have a watchful eye on their chicks. dickey\\u0027s dogs lowell
